summaryrefslogtreecommitdiff
path: root/db
diff options
context:
space:
mode:
authorSean Hulka <sean.hulka@gmail.com>2021-06-06 03:20:28 +0000
committerSean Hulka <sean.hulka@gmail.com>2021-06-06 03:20:28 +0000
commit88db5f148f1f227995eb958aa393bd5fcf8967cd (patch)
tree0396e68cdf4b5d5da8d19f16b427c17af0a72060 /db
parent9d5efb9d1586b702bc3fb57fe888f51170c576aa (diff)
downloadserverdata-88db5f148f1f227995eb958aa393bd5fcf8967cd.tar.gz
serverdata-88db5f148f1f227995eb958aa393bd5fcf8967cd.tar.bz2
serverdata-88db5f148f1f227995eb958aa393bd5fcf8967cd.tar.xz
serverdata-88db5f148f1f227995eb958aa393bd5fcf8967cd.zip
Add new Duck Side quest and corresponding skills
Diffstat (limited to 'db')
-rw-r--r--db/constants.conf2
-rw-r--r--db/quest_db.conf4
-rw-r--r--db/re/skill_db.conf144
-rw-r--r--db/re/skill_tree.conf3
4 files changed, 152 insertions, 1 deletions
diff --git a/db/constants.conf b/db/constants.conf
index b3dbbc723..6d961e0be 100644
--- a/db/constants.conf
+++ b/db/constants.conf
@@ -1938,6 +1938,8 @@ constants_db: {
NPC_KENTON: 458
NPC_GUARD_DEAD: 459
NPC_LEGACY_CHEST: 416
+ // 460 taken on clientside
+ NPC_DARK_LORD: 461
NPC_MONSTERKING: 500
NPC_AIRSHIP: 501
diff --git a/db/quest_db.conf b/db/quest_db.conf
index d01647d6e..ac47cdd01 100644
--- a/db/quest_db.conf
+++ b/db/quest_db.conf
@@ -465,6 +465,10 @@ quest_db: (
Id: 254
Name: "LilitQuest_Raify"
},
+{
+ Id: 255
+ Name: "LilitQuest_TheDuckSide"
+},
// ID 270 to 299: Land Of Fire Quests
{
diff --git a/db/re/skill_db.conf b/db/re/skill_db.conf
index 609039aca..0b582e88e 100644
--- a/db/re/skill_db.conf
+++ b/db/re/skill_db.conf
@@ -39238,7 +39238,73 @@ skill_db: (
Quest: true
}
},
-// 20045 and 20046 are free
+{
+ Id: 20045
+ Name: "TMW2_DISEMBODYSPIRIT"
+ Description: "Disembody Spirit"
+ MaxLevel: 10
+ SkillType: {
+ Self: true
+ }
+ SkillInfo: {
+ Quest: true
+ }
+ CoolDown: {
+ Lv1: 45000
+ Lv2: 44000
+ Lv3: 43000
+ Lv4: 42000
+ Lv5: 41000
+ Lv6: 40000
+ Lv7: 38000
+ Lv8: 37000
+ Lv9: 36000
+ Lv10: 35000
+ }
+ CastTime: 100
+ FixedCastTime: 100
+ Requirements: {
+ SPCost: 40
+ Items: {
+ Pearl: 1
+ PileOfAsh: 1
+ }
+ }
+},
+{
+ Id: 20046
+ Name: "TMW2_RAISEDEAD"
+ Description: "Raise Dead"
+ MaxLevel: 10
+ SkillType: {
+ Self: true
+ }
+ SkillInfo: {
+ Quest: true
+ }
+ CoolDown: {
+ Lv1: 45000
+ Lv2: 44000
+ Lv3: 43000
+ Lv4: 42000
+ Lv5: 41000
+ Lv6: 40000
+ Lv7: 38000
+ Lv8: 37000
+ Lv9: 36000
+ Lv10: 35000
+ }
+ CastTime: 400
+ FixedCastTime: 100
+ Requirements: {
+ SPCost: 70
+ Items: {
+ AnimalBones: 1
+ IronPowder: 1
+ PileOfAsh: 1
+ }
+ }
+},
{
Id: 20047
Name: "TMW2_DUCKY"
@@ -40383,6 +40449,82 @@ skill_db: (
}
}
},
+{
+ Id: 20077
+ Name: "TMW2_NECROTICBOLT"
+ Description: "Necrotic Bolt"
+ MaxLevel: 10
+ Range: 8
+ Hit: "BDT_MULTIHIT"
+ SkillType: {
+ Enemy: true
+ }
+ AttackType: "Undead"
+ Element: "Ele_Undead"
+ NumberOfHits: {
+ Lv1: 1
+ Lv2: 2
+ Lv3: 4
+ Lv4: 4
+ Lv5: 5
+ Lv6: 6
+ Lv7: 7
+ Lv8: 8
+ Lv9: 8
+ Lv10: 9
+ }
+ InterruptCast: true
+ CastTime: {
+ Lv1: 640
+ Lv2: 860
+ Lv3: 1180
+ Lv4: 1500
+ Lv5: 1720
+ Lv6: 1900
+ Lv7: 2360
+ Lv8: 2680
+ Lv9: 3000
+ Lv10: 3220
+ }
+ AfterCastActDelay: {
+ Lv1: 1000
+ Lv2: 1200
+ Lv3: 1400
+ Lv4: 1600
+ Lv5: 1800
+ Lv6: 2000
+ Lv7: 2200
+ Lv8: 2400
+ Lv9: 2600
+ Lv10: 2800
+ }
+ FixedCastTime: {
+ Lv1: 160
+ Lv2: 240
+ Lv3: 320
+ Lv4: 400
+ Lv5: 480
+ Lv6: 700
+ Lv7: 640
+ Lv8: 720
+ Lv9: 800
+ Lv10: 880
+ }
+ Requirements: {
+ SPCost: {
+ Lv1: 45
+ Lv2: 65
+ Lv3: 85
+ Lv4: 115
+ Lv5: 135
+ Lv6: 155
+ Lv7: 175
+ Lv8: 195
+ Lv9: 215
+ Lv10: 245
+ }
+ }
+},
diff --git a/db/re/skill_tree.conf b/db/re/skill_tree.conf
index 1ffa2296a..c792a5426 100644
--- a/db/re/skill_tree.conf
+++ b/db/re/skill_tree.conf
@@ -67,6 +67,8 @@ Human: {
TMW2_CUTEHEART: 5
TMW2_PLANTKINGDOM: 5
TMW2_FAIRYEMPIRE: 5
+ TMW2_DISEMBODYSPIRIT: 5
+ TMW2_RAISEDEAD: 5
// Thieves/Merchant-Police
ALL_INCCARRY: 0
@@ -104,6 +106,7 @@ Human: {
TMW2_FIREARROW: 0
TMW2_FIREBALL: 0
TMW2_ARMAGEDDON: 0
+ TMW2_NECROTICBOLT: 0
///////////////// Brawler class
TMW2_BRAWLING: 0